About
Dr. Lee Sangyoon is a pioneering researcher at the intersection of artificial intelligence and synthetic chemistry, whose work is redefining how organic molecules are discovered and produced. His most celebrated contribution is the development of an AI-driven robotic chemist for the autonomous synthesis of organic molecules, a landmark 2023 paper that has already garnered 91 citations. This system integrates machine learning with robotic automation to not only execute chemical reactions but to intelligently plan and optimize synthetic routes without human intervention. By enabling autonomous decision-making in the lab, Dr. Lee’s innovation dramatically accelerates the pace of compound development, reducing the time from design to synthesis.
